Output 81598a752f04bd432fe9a79c97449f706a7b82f4593c9543e11f6a7005d6d66e:0

value
4300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3b3255db4e0cc440f9387c0d0b30c33693a7e6 OP_EQUAL
address
3P3WxV7XQmMfiMzTu4LHyzATnN2VcErEzp
transaction
81598a752f04bd432fe9a79c97449f706a7b82f4593c9543e11f6a7005d6d66e
spent
true